Responsive Design: What is a Responsive Webpage

Have you ever wondered how your customers are accessing your website? And are you sure your site looks good no matter where it’s accessed? Ensuring your website looks good is a cornerstone in digital marketing. That’s why today, we’re going to talk more about responsive design.

In the past, we’ve touched on standard responsive web design practices. But today we are going to give you a complete guide. We are going to learn why businesses prefer responsive design. And precisely what changes web designers implement and the different templates for sites. In essence, responsive designs are websites that adapt to the different ways people are accessing the website. These responses can take the form of scaling photos, changing font size, and even wholly separate landing pages! But why would you want to take on all of this extra work?

Why Use Responsive Design

 

Odds are, if you’re reading about responsive web design, you’re already considering using it. And who doesn’t want access to the most modern digital marketing tools? Responsive design creates a website that is ready to handle a wider audience. in addition to the reach, responsive websites are also sleeker and tend to look better because they tailor to the size of your users’ viewports. These changes are all minor ways to create a tremendous amount of utility from your website.

Dynamic Changes

 

Responsive design at the primary level is about implementing a website that changes with your users. But this process starts with allowing elements of your site to shift in response to your users’ ques. We’ve already talked about a few different kinds of dynamic changes; features like image scaling and viewport responses are all examples of a website responding dynamically to other users. These changes all require highly technical knowledge of back-end web programming. But they all work on fundamental principles of receiving inputs from users and reacting to data in pre-programmed ways.

Responsive programs are all about predicting the different ways users are going to interact with your site. Is a long block of texts too complex to read on some screens? You’ll need adaptive text features. Ensuring that you cover your customers’ most common use cases will guarantee high satisfaction. One of the most common types of predictive programming is creating mobile-specific landing pages.

Mobile Websites

 

Mobile websites are a common practice for businesses who want to reach a broad audience. Landing pages for specific mobile applications are a common first step in implementing a responsive website. Having dedicated landing pages for mobile versions of your site ensures your responsive web page will have fast load times. It’s most common to see these mobile pages exist for a lot of different hardware factors. Two of the most common considerations for a dedicated landing page are device size and OS.

Often, companies will design landing pages optimized for apple or android specific software. The best way to ensure this is to follow the developers’ most common practices for programming. By following android guidelines or apples, your website runs optimally on that platform, increasing your users’ engagement. Similarly, size-specific landing pages will ensure your text blocks and media are easy to process. Effective Healthcare Marketing 7 Tips for 2021

We are currently seeing a digital transformation in the healthcare industry. Providers are investing in healthcare software development, and patients are starting to expect care backed by digital solutions. While this trend was already well underway at the beginning of 2020, the COVID-19 pandemic has accelerated the process. With everything changing so fast, effective healthcare marketing is more important than ever. Today we’re going to bring you seven tips on how you can maximize your practices’ exposure. 

With the rise of online health platforms and telehealth tools, healthcare businesses need to adapt their marketing strategies. Check out the following tips to develop a successful healthcare marketing strategy in 2021.

Transparency and Communication

Consumers have certain expectations when they interact with or buy from a business online. They want information about the product or service they are buying, easy communication, and resources to help with decision-making. When healthcare providers move online, they need to do their best to meet these expectations. Make it easy for customers to message you and try to respond in a timely way. Provide clear information about the services you provide and offer information about the different available options.

Telehealth is Growing

 

Telehealth options have been around for a while, but adoption rates grew considerably during the pandemic. Healthcare businesses should not expect this to change. People have seen how telehealth can meet some of their needs, and many will want to stick with it. As a result, healthcare businesses should look to integrate telehealth with their services. Whether it is developing your own app or using an existing platform, healthcare providers need to develop a strategy for offering telehealth services.

Offer a Consistent Experience

 

Patients now visit your website, they find you in an app, and they might interact with your social media accounts. With so many contact points, healthcare businesses need to aim for a consistent experience across all channels. Beyond developing branding and messaging that can be used across all channels to deliver a consistent experience no matter where your customers find you. Just like in the nonprofit sector, consistent experiences are key to building a long-term relationship. If you can guarantee the trust of your clientele, effective healthcare marketing is a free bonus. 

Focus on Search

 

The days of finding a healthcare service in the phonebook are long gone. Modern consumers find service providers by searching online. If patients can’t find your website in search, you will lose a lot of business. This means that healthcare businesses will need to invest a portion of the marketing budget in search engine optimization (SEO). With a good SEO strategy, you can increase visibility in search engines and make it easier for customers to find your website. 

Go Where the Patients Are

 

Beyond your website, you need to go to the platforms your patients use. This means building a presence on social media. Find the sites your patients use the most and open an account. Social media provides valuable marketing opportunities and can also offer a key communications channel for connecting with new customers.

Simple Messaging

 

Healthcare businesses now have more ways to reach patients than they ever did in the past. While this does offer more opportunities to communicate, you need to make sure the messaging lands. One key to being effective online is to keep the messaging simple. Your patients may not understand the jargon that is familiar to you and your colleagues. Try to communicate your messaging in plain English and connect with consumers in a friendly and personal way.

Be Aware of Reviews

 

With everything being online, you need to be aware of patient reviews posted on different platforms. Some patients are going to post reviews, and many will use this information when making a decision. Do your best to encourage patients to leave positive reviews and develop a strategy for effectively replying to negative reviews without being confrontational.

Artificial intelligence (AI) is coming into the equation

Developed by Google in 2018, BERT or Bidirectional Encoder Representations Transformers is a technique based on a neural network for pre-training of natural language processing (NLP). Simply put, it can assist Google in deciphering the words’ context in a search query.

In addition, it’s reported that around 37% of companies use AI. Since the AI industry is set to hit the $118 billion mark by 2025, the impact that the technology can have on SEO isn’t surprising.

If AI begins to power your business, you won’t just be able to augment your keyword search, but you’ll also optimize every digital platform, maximize link-building opportunities, and create more powerful content.

Voice search is becoming prevalent

“Google, where is the nearest McDonald’s?”

In 2017, there were 33 million voice searches. During March 2019, voice searches contributed to 20% of queries. With voice searches becoming more popular, more people will start typing search queries the way they speak.

What does this mean? Very specific, long-tail keywords will become very important. Currently, users are looking for an accurate answer, and to ensure this happens, they’ll ask a very specific question.

So, if a user in the consideration phase searches for a long-tail keyword, chances are, they’d convert. So, don’t forget to optimize your website for voice searches!

SEO and Content Creation

 

Everyone knows content creation and SEO management are vital to running a thriving website. But how exactly do people manage these tasks? The short answer is data analytics. If a company can collect and utilize their relevant web data, they can understand the patterns that bring people to their websites. Especially during the pandemic, data analytics is an important measure of how well you’re performing. Parsing through data and reacting to it is one of the best ways to improve your search engine rankings, making it easier to create content. At Kallen Media, we use an array of high-end big data resources, but one of the more accessible ones is SEMrush.

SEMrush is a data analytics tool designed specifically for digital marketing. The site can audit webpages to tell you where improvements can be made and give other tips for SEO tweaks to make your site’s rank soar. The website also has sections dedicated to content creation. SEMrush can inform you about relevant blog topics, a niche’s search patterns, and much more. With SEMrush, you can create content that will work directly toward your goals and monitor their progress. Social Media Management

 

Engaging with people on social media can be tricky. Additionally, the pressure of media engagement can make corporate SMM a daunting task. But with a plan and the right toolset, running a social media brand only requires time and dedication. A goal is critical because it will keep you on track to establishing a trusted brand. One essential tool for social media management is a content scheduler.

Tools like Hootsuite and others allow you to collect all of your profiles and manage them from one place. They will also let you create better plans by scheduling content instead of randomly posting. Being able to see the entirety of your social media presence in one place will save you time and impact your decisions.
